Corruption Fighting Corruption [Opinion]

Abubakar Malami, minister of justice and attorney-general of the federation (AGF), has recommended the sack of Ibrahim Magu, acting chairman of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) over alleged corruption and looting of recovered loot.

Malami in his memo to the president recommended the sack of the EFCC chairman and also recommended some persons to replace the EFCC boss.

Malami alleged accounting default or discrepancies of figures concerning the recovered assets, claiming that Magu was not transparent enough in the management of recovered assets and or loot.

From the look of things, the office of the Attorney General of the Federation is in acting supervisory over the commission headed by Magu which means the EFCC chairman job may be at stake.

There are unconfirmed reports that Magu claimed to have recovered N504 billion,  but lodged N543 billion in the Recovery Account with the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N), N39 billion more than he declared.

Magu overpaid recovered loot into the FG account and Malami believes there is much more from where it came.

According to public comment, a Magu-Malami clash will be an insult to the federal government. While Malami has proof that Magu May have been pocketing recovered loot, Magu most likely has records of people Malami or his friends asked him to stop investigating.

This call out scenario gives credence to the theory that this government may not be corruption free.

As it stands Magu is tracing fraudsters and looters and Malami is tracing Magu for Recovered Loots.

Who is tracing Malami for blocking justice, Covering Up Fraud, Ordering Security Agencies To Stop Investigating Financial Scandal In NIRSAL?

Buhari’s Men of Integrity will be dragging themselves openly for corruption charges. Malami is already throwing tantrums but Magu is yet to respond.

Magu (EFCC Chairman) has a case with EFCC.
